The story, 'The Sea Pilot' takes place when square rigged ships of the sea were still traveling by using a known latitude only. Compasses were merely a magnetized needle floating on the surface of water in a bowl. Ships clocks needed for finding a ships position by longitude were years away. Even the ships speed was often questionable, and nautical charts were very expensive as they were drawn by hand. This story revolves around those new and marvelous inventions and men who could navigate anywhere in the world were highly sought after.
